Comparative Studies on the Photosynthetic Characteristics and Chlorophyll Fluorescence Parameters with Okra-leaf and Normal-leaf Hybrid Cotton Cultivars

MA Zong-bin

Open publisher page 1 citations

Abstract

The photosynthetic characteristics and chlorophyll fluorescence parameters of four commercial hybrid cotton cultivars with normal-leaf and okra-leaf were studied in field.The results showed that the leaves of normalleaf hybrid cotton cultivars indicated a higher photosynthetic rate(Pn) after the flowering stage then during the daytime of bolls setting stage were compared with okra-leaf cotton.The main reasons were that the leaves of normal-leaf hybrid cotton cultivars indicated higher E,Cs at the flowering stage,higher SPAD value,ФPSⅡ and lower E,Cs after the bolls opening stage,and higher E,Cs and Fv/Fm,φPSⅡ during the daytime of bolls setting stage.These were of benefit to enhance the Pn.Therefore,normal-leaf hybrid cotton cultivars can get more organic nutrition and produce bigger bolls and more boll number per plant,and both of seed cotton and lint yield were increased.Compared with Biaoza A_2 and Biaoza A_1,the lint yield of Yuza 35 were increased by 10.5%、14.2%,and CCRI 29 were increased by 2.4%,5.8%,respectively.
